Introduction

Katie Hiers, MS LCMHC is a therapist working with Positive Pathways Behavioral Health. She works with young adults ages 10 and up. She accepts most insurances and is pending two more. She works with young people who have experienced or are experiencing trauma, anxiety, depression, ADHD, as well as many other issues. She has been working with children for over 15 years and has been working in a therapy role for the last 6 years.
